Analysis

South Africa recorded 4.70 million for annual area burnt by wildfires gwis in 2024.

The figure is down 15.9% on the previous year and up 20.6% over ten years.

Over the whole period, annual area burnt by wildfires gwis in South Africa peaked at 5.59 million in 2023 and was at its lowest, 1.62 million, in 2016.

South Africa ranks 18th of 225 groups on this measure, in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 23 years of available data.
